With these cakes and desserts I wanted to give you a twist on classic Kiwi pastries, but also go a bit deeper and explore the concept of New Zealand, the land and sea around us. For me, the North Island with its big cities – especially Wellington – is fresh and bright with a buzz, which gave me the vibe for the strawberry kawakawa pavlova.

The South Island comes through in the kūmara ginger slice, as warm and earthy as the land. Not forgetting the sea that surrounds us all, I’ve finished with the brightness of the ocean, with my spin on a Jelly Tip, light like the foam of the waves.
